California routs Austin Peay Wed Nov 16 00:06:11 2011 EST
Berkeley, CA (Sports Network) - Jorge Gutierrez scored a team-high 14 points, and the No. 23 California Golden Bears rolled to a 72-55 drubbing of Austin Peay. Harper Kamp contributed 12 points and nine rebounds, while David Kravish and Brandon Smith netted 12 and 11 points, respectively, for California (3-0), which has won its first three games by a combined 65 points. Josh Terry had 16 points to pace Austin Peay (0-2), which lost to Middle Tennessee in its season opener last week.
